Shape Magazine (www.shape.com) offers useful advice on selecting workout clothes that are also essential to certain activities. You don’t want to step into a yoga class with baggy clothes, as it could be difficult to maintain your “Downward Facing Dog” or “Eagle” stances. However in the same breath, tight, form-fitting clothing could cause chaffing or slight breakouts on the skin so it is important to choose clothes that wicks away the moisture and keeps you dry. Here are some of the latest fashions:
• EasyTone sneakers by Reebok. Designed to enhance your rear end & your legs with every step you take! The sole’s round “pods” as they’re called, make your muscles work harder because they’re unstable. Sneakers are currently available at Lady Foot Locker.
• Nike+ Shoes and Accessories. Nike offers shoes that integrate technology as well. Purchase a pair of stylish “Nike+” sneakers & begin tracking your pace, calories burned and mileage on either your Nike + Sportband watch or on your iPod! (An online tracking program comes with the accessories).
